Bently Nevada 330103-00-13-05-02-05 Retrofit-Ready Proximity Probe for 3300 XL Control Systems
The Bently Nevada 330103-00-13-05-02-05 is a high-precision eddy-current proximity probe engineered for the 3300 XL Series machinery protection platform. As aging 3300 Series installations approach end-of-service life, this probe serves as the primary retrofit solution for facilities transitioning from legacy 3300 standard-series hardware to the 3300 XL architecture — without requiring full rack replacement or rewiring of existing field cabling.
Designed to deliver continuous shaft vibration and position monitoring in rotating machinery environments, the 330103-00-13-05-02-05 integrates directly with the 3300 XL proximitor/seismic monitor modules. Its 5-metre armored extension cable and 8 mm tip diameter make it mechanically interchangeable with the majority of previously installed Bently Nevada 330103 family probes, significantly reducing retrofit labor time and minimizing exposure to unplanned downtime during system migration.
For facilities operating turbines, compressors, pumps, or gearboxes under API 670 machinery protection requirements, this probe supports the full measurement chain from field sensor through to the 3300 XL monitor rack, including compatibility with the 3300/16 and 3300/20 monitor cards. Engineers planning a control system upgrade should verify the existing proximitor model — typically a 3300 XL 8mm proximitor — to confirm signal conditioning compatibility before installation.

Retrofit Planning for Existing Automation Systems
A successful retrofit of the 330103-00-13-05-02-05 into an existing machinery protection system begins well before the maintenance window opens. The first step is a full audit of the current rack configuration. Most legacy installations pair the 3300 standard probe with a 3300 XL proximitor already mounted in a 3300 XL rack — meaning the probe itself is often the only component requiring replacement. However, facilities that have not yet migrated their monitor cards should plan to upgrade to the 3300/16 XL or 3300/20 XL monitor modules simultaneously to take full advantage of the XL platform’s expanded diagnostic capabilities.
Terminal wiring is a critical checkpoint. The 330103-00-13-05-02-05 uses the same connector pinout as the legacy 330103 family, so existing field cable terminations at the junction box and at the proximitor input terminals typically require no modification. Engineers should nonetheless perform a point-to-point continuity check on the extension cable and verify shield grounding at a single point to prevent ground loops that can introduce noise into the vibration signal chain.
Backplane and rack compatibility should be confirmed before ordering. The 3300 XL rack accepts standard 3300 XL monitor modules, and the 330103-00-13-05-02-05 probe is designed to work within this ecosystem. If the existing rack is a legacy 3300 non-XL chassis, a rack replacement to the 3300 XL rack may be required — a scope item that should be included in the project budget and shutdown schedule. In some installations, a 3500 Series rack migration is also evaluated at this stage, particularly where the facility is standardizing on the Bently Nevada 3500/42M proximitor I/O module for centralized monitoring.
Program and configuration compatibility is another area requiring attention. The 3300 XL monitor modules store alert and danger setpoints, full-scale ranges, and OK relay logic in non-volatile memory. When replacing a probe, the existing configuration should be exported using System 1 software or the Rack Configuration Software (RCS) before any hardware is disturbed. This ensures that setpoints can be restored exactly after the new probe is installed and gap voltage is verified. HMI screens connected to the machinery protection system — whether running on a DCS operator station or a standalone System 1 workstation — should be reviewed to confirm that tag names and alarm priorities remain consistent after the swap.
Communication link integrity between the 3300 XL rack and the plant DCS or safety system should be verified as part of the commissioning checklist. Most 3300 XL installations use a Modbus RTU or Modbus TCP gateway, or in newer facilities, a direct OPC DA/UA connection through a System 1 server. Confirming that the communication link remains active and that the probe channel data is correctly mapped in the DCS historian prevents data gaps in the post-retrofit trending record.
Downtime Control During System Migration
Minimizing production downtime during a proximity probe retrofit requires a structured pre-outage preparation process. All replacement components — including the 330103-00-13-05-02-05 probe, the 3300 XL 8mm proximitor if required, and any replacement extension cable — should be on-site and bench-tested before the maintenance window begins. Bench testing involves connecting the probe and proximitor to a portable power supply and verifying the gap voltage output against the calibration curve supplied with the unit.
During the outage, the sequence of operations should follow a defined isolation and restoration procedure: isolate the monitor channel, remove the legacy probe, install the 330103-00-13-05-02-05, set the air gap to the manufacturer-specified target (typically 1.0 mm for an 8 mm probe, yielding –10 VDC output), and restore power to the monitor channel before releasing the machine for restart. The OK relay status on the 3300 XL monitor card provides immediate confirmation that the probe and proximitor are operating within the valid measurement range.
For facilities where continuous operation is critical, a hot-standby probe arrangement using a dual-probe bracket can allow probe replacement without a full machine shutdown, provided the monitor card supports channel switching. This approach is particularly valuable in applications where the 3300/20 XL dual-channel monitor is already installed. Maintaining the original program logic, alarm setpoints, and HMI display configuration throughout the swap ensures that control room operators experience no interruption in machinery health visibility.

Retrofit Support FAQ
Q: Is the 330103-00-13-05-02-05 a direct drop-in replacement for the legacy 330103-00-13-05-02-00?
A: Yes. The 330103-00-13-05-02-05 is mechanically and electrically compatible with the legacy 330103-00-13-05-02-00 and other 330103 family variants sharing the same 8 mm tip diameter and 5 m cable configuration. The primary difference is the XL-series calibration curve, which requires gap voltage verification after installation using the 3300 XL proximitor.
Q: What wiring changes are required when installing this probe in an existing 3300 XL rack?
A: In most cases, no wiring changes are required. The probe connector and extension cable terminations are identical to the legacy 330103 family. A continuity check and shield ground verification are recommended as standard commissioning steps, but field cable replacement is typically not necessary.
Q: How do I verify compatibility with my existing 3300 XL monitor card?
A: Confirm the monitor card model number (e.g., 3300/16 XL or 3300/20 XL) and the proximitor model (3300 XL 8mm Proximitor). The 330103-00-13-05-02-05 is designed for use with the 3300 XL 8mm proximitor. If your installation uses a non-XL proximitor, a proximitor upgrade should be included in the retrofit scope.
